AI Outsmarts Hackers: A New Era of Cyber Defense


A New Type of Battlefield

For years, hackers have relied on speed and creativity to stay one step ahead of defenders. Traditional cybersecurity teams often worked reactively, patching systems only after damage was done. But the rise of advanced artificial intelligence has shifted the balance. Instead of waiting for attacks to unfold, AI-powered systems can now scan billions of data points in real time, spotting patterns invisible to human eyes.


The Attack That Changed Everything

In late 2024, a coordinated cyberattack targeted critical infrastructure across multiple countries. Hackers deployed sophisticated malware designed to adapt and disguise itself, making it nearly impossible for human teams to contain. But this time, AI-driven defense platforms were in place. The systems analyzed incoming traffic, identified anomalies within seconds, and began deploying countermeasures. Malicious code was quarantined, fake traffic was filtered out, and vulnerable nodes were sealed — all before the hackers could gain control.


The Dawn of Real-Time Cyber Defense

The incident marked a turning point: instead of humans rushing to keep up, machines were already winning the battle in real time. Analysts credited the AI with preventing billions in damages and proving that the future of cybersecurity lies in autonomous, adaptive defense. While ethical debates continue about how much power should be given to machines, one fact is undeniable: AI has proven that it can outthink and outpace hackers, ushering in a new era of cyber defense.
